Abstract
According to field investigation of plant community in Jiuding Mountain in Sichuan, there are 613 species of seed plants that belong to 115 families and 413 genera in this region. It is comparatively rich in species. There are 15 genetic areal-types of seed plants in all. Based on the analysis of the flora, this paper discussed the major characteristics of the flora in the area. The Temperate elements have a percentage of 57.14%, 236 genera, indicating that the clear nature of the Temperate Zone is the decisive factor of the floristic characteristics. Moreover, the North Temperate Zone, 108 genera, is dominant in this area. Tropic elements have 130 genera, which account for 31.48% of the total genera in this region. In addition, the seed plant flora is rich in endemic species, with 17 genera and 18 species endemic to China. At last, the flora is ancient in origin. The above results provide basis for species conservation and vegetation regionalization.
